Mogamulizumab for Preventing Adult T-cell Leukemia/Lymphoma in People with HTLV-1
This study is testing if a drug called mogamulizumab can help prevent adult T-cell leukemia/lymphoma (ATL) in people who have the HTLV-1 virus. People with HTLV-1 are at a higher risk for ATL, especially if they have certain changes in their immune system cells (T-cells). The study will look at different doses and schedules of mogamulizumab to see which one best reduces the amount of HTLV-1 virus in the body. To join, you must be at least 18 years old and have a positive test for the HTLV-1 antibody. The study aims to enroll 134 participants, but its current status is unclear.
- Study design
- This is an interventional study, meaning participants will receive a specific treatment. It plans to enroll 134 participants into different groups receiving mogamulizumab at varying doses and schedules.
- What's involved
- Participants in the treatment groups will receive either two doses of mogamulizumab every 12 weeks or four doses every 6 weeks. The study will measure how much the HTLV-1 virus in your body changes over 6 months.

What this trial measures
- Minimum dose and schedule of mogamulizumab to reduce the proviral load by ≥75%6 months from baseline
To define the minimum efficacious dose and schedule of mogamulizumab to reduce the proviral load by ≥75% by pre-emptive treatment of HTLV-1 carriers with a limited course of mogamulizumab. The minimum efficacious dose will maintain ≥75% reduction in PVL from baseline levels for a minimum 6 months post completion of preemptive treatment with a limited course of mogamulizumab.
